Work It: IDENTITIES Fashion Show

You may remember me posting about IDENTITIES last year, which is Harvard's student-run fashion show. Each year the models walk in front of a sold out room (600 people!) and another 4,000 fashionistas streaming the event online.

This year IDENTITIES is presenting its 10th annual runway show. The mission of the peer-led organization is to "highlight fashion as an artistic and intellectual pursuit, and to celebrate cultural achievement in the industry."

Read: When Breath Becomes Air

You may not immediately recognize the name Paul Kalanithi, but it's highly likely you've read his work. In January 2014, Paul wrote an op-ed piece for The New York Times titled "How Long Have I Got Left?" that went viral. After being diagnosed with stage IV lung cancer at the age of 36, he very courageously shared how he was processing his diagnosis. His bravery and candor struck a chord with readers all over the world. The piece dominated my Facebook newsfeed for weeks.

Shop: Life Is Good

This whole week I've been sharing with you all the places I've explored as part of my road trip with Shop Newburyport. When the team suggested we pop into Life is Good, I was a bit suprised. Life is Good is an international sensation, not something you think of as hyper local. Well, when we walked in and got to chatting with one of the store's employees, we learned that the Newburyport store was actually the first ever brick and mortar location for the brand. #TheMoreYouKnow
